In this episode of The Better Standard, I sit down with Joey Fin – founder of Anti-Social Marketing and a creative force who’s lived more than one life. From chasing a footy career, to starting a clothing label out of a warehouse job, to helping streetwear giant G’d Up become a cult brand, Joey’s story is one of backing yourself, doing the hard things, and leaning into what makes you different.

We talk about:

  • Leaving behind comfort for opportunity, even when it feels scary or “cringy.”

  • The mindset shifts that turn setbacks into stepping stones.

  • Why building a personal brand matters more than ever – and how Joey helps others do it.

  • Imposter syndrome, resilience, and showing up authentically in rooms you once thought you didn’t belong in.

  • How to design a life that’s bigger than just “paying bills and dying.”

This is a raw, unfiltered conversation about chasing better, making bold choices, and proving that your background doesn’t define your future.
